New attacks leverage unpatched IE flaw, Microsoft warns

IDG News Service - An Internet Explorer flaw made public by a Google security researcher two months ago is now being used in online attacks.

The flaw, which has not yet been patched, has been used in "limited, targeted attacks," Microsoft said Friday in an update to its security advisory on the issue.

Google concurred, and offered a few more details. "We've noticed some highly targeted and apparently politically motivated attacks against our users," Google said in blog post. "We believe activists may have been a specific target. We've also seen attacks against users of another popular social site."

Medical ID theft on the rise, says new study

Even though nearly 1.5 million Americans were victims of medical identity theft last year, many are doing little to protect their health records, according to a second annual study released Tuesday by The Ponemon Institute.

The report, which sampled nearly 1,700 consumers to determine how pervasive medical identity theft is in the United States and how it has affected American consumers, was sponsored by credit bureau Experian's ProtectMyID, an identity theft protection service.

Despite consumers' desire that their medical records remain private and frequent headlines of data breaches, a large number of respondents to the survey are not taking steps to ensure the safety of their health records, the survey found.

19208 Vulnerabilities in Macromedia Flash Player from Adobe Could Allow Remote Code Execution (CVE-2006-3588) (MS06-069/923789) (Remote File Checking)

Several remote code execution vulnerabilities exist in Macromedia Flash Player from Adobe because of the way that it handles Flash Animation (SWF) files. An attacker could exploit these vulnerabilities by constructing a specially crafted Flash Animation (SWF) file that could potentially allow remote code execution if a user visited a Web site containing the specially crafted SWF file. The specially crafted SWF file could also be sent as an e-mail attachment. A user would only be at risk if opening this e-mail attachment. An attacker who successfully exploited these vulnerabilities could take complete control of an affected system.

Flash Player versions 8.0.33.0, 7.0.68.0, or 7.0.66.0 fix the issue.

This test case checks for CVE-2006-3588.

19215 Adobe Flash Player 'SWF' File Remote Memory Corruption Vulnerability (Remote File Checking)

A critical vulnerability exists in Adobe Flash Player 10.2.152.33 and earlier versions for Windows, Macintosh, Linux and Solaris operating systems (Adobe Flash Player 10.2.154.18 and earlier for Chrome users), Adobe Flash Player 10.1.106.16 and earlier versions for Android, and the authplay.dll component that ships with Adobe Reader and Acrobat X (10.0.1) and earlier 10.x and 9.x versions for Windows and Macintosh operating systems.

This vulnerability (CVE-2011-0609) could cause a crash and potentially allow an attacker to take control of the affected system. There are reports that this vulnerability is being exploited in the wild in targeted attacks via a Flash (.swf) file embedded in a Microsoft Excel (.xls) file delivered as an email attachment. Adobe is not currently aware of attacks targeting Adobe Reader and Acrobat. Adobe Reader X Protected Mode mitigations would prevent an exploit of this kind from executing.

There are no current fixes for the issue.

19216 Adobe Flash Player integer overflow vulnerability (CVE-2011-0558) (Remote File Checking)

Integer overflow in Adobe Flash Player before 10.2.152.26 allows attackers to execute arbitrary code via a large array length value in the ActionScript method of the Function class.

Adobe Flash Player version 10.2.152.26 resolves the issue.

CVE-2011-1088    Apache    CVSS 2.0 Score = 5.8

Apache Tomcat 7.x before 7.0.10 does not follow ServletSecurity annotations, which allows remote attackers to bypass intended access restrictions via HTTP requests to a web application.

CVE-2011-1419    Apache    CVSS 2.0 Score = 5.8

Apache Tomcat 7.x before 7.0.11, when web.xml has no security constraints, does not follow ServletSecurity annotations, which allows remote attackers to bypass intended access restrictions via HTTP requests to a web application. N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2011-1088.

Multiple c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ities in HP Power Manager (HPPM) 4.3.2 and earlier all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via (1) the logType parameter to Contents/exportlogs.asp, (2) the Id parameter to Contents/pagehelp.asp, or the (3) SORTORD or (4) SORTCOL parameter to Contents/applicationlogs.asp. CVE-2011-1092    PHP    CVSS 2.0 Score = 7.5

Integer overflow in ext/shmop/shmop.c in PHP before 5.3.6 allows context-dependent att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) and possibly read sensitive memory via a large third argument to the shmop_read function.

CVE-2011-1153    PHP    CVSS 2.0 Score = 7.5

Multiple format string vulnerabilities in phar_object.c in the phar extension in PHP 5.3.5 and earlier allow context-dependent attackers to obtain sensitive information from process memory, cause a denial of service (memory corruption), or possibly execute arbitrary code via format string specifiers in an argument to a class method, leading to an incorrect zend_throw_exception_ex call.

CVE-2011-0695    Linux    CVSS 2.0 Score = 5.7

Race condition in the cm_work_handler function in the InfiniBand driver (drivers/infiniband/core/cma.c) in Linux kernel 2.6.x all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(panic) by sending an InfiniBand request while other request handlers are still running, which triggers an invalid pointer dereference.
